Definitions

herdsmennoun
Individuals who tend, manage, or guard herds of livestock, especially cattle or sheep.
The herdsmen guided the cattle across the vast plains to find fresh grazing grounds.
herdsmannoun
A person who tends, herds, feeds, or guards herds of cattle or other livestock.
The herdsman led the cattle to the pasture every morning.
